Privacy Preserving Risk Assessment

Anonymity

Privacy Preserving Risk Assessment, within cryptocurrency and derivatives, focuses on quantifying potential exposures without revealing underlying transaction data or participant identities. This necessitates techniques like differential privacy and secure multi-party computation to enable risk calculations on encrypted or obfuscated datasets, safeguarding sensitive financial information. Effective implementation requires careful consideration of the trade-off between privacy guarantees and the accuracy of risk metrics, particularly for complex instruments like options. The goal is to maintain regulatory compliance and investor trust while preserving the confidentiality inherent in decentralized finance.
